The site has a daily reward pool of a cryptocurrency called steem that gets divided by the members based on votes. The more units of the currency you have, the more weight of your vote. This let people get paid for their work and the more people who are using and hold steem the better the chance the coin goes up in value. This is how the company makes money, they have their own steem and like a stock, if it goes up in value that can sell it for more. What else do you need to know? It is free. 100%. It is free to open an account, to post, to collect money and upvote other people's stuff. They even give you a small amount of steem to start. How can something be a scam that costs no money to use? You can, as with any cryptocurrency buy some if you want to, but it is, in no way, a prerequisite to use the site or continue to use it. You can post, literally, whatever you want and if you get the upvotes, you can make money for your content.
